About
Wei Shuning is a leading researcher in robotics and intelligent control systems, with a primary focus on adaptive and learning-based control for robotic manipulators and autonomous mobile robots. His most influential work, an adaptive iterative learning control (AILC) strategy for robot manipulators in task space, has garnered 21 citations and introduces a novel PD controller with gain switching and a learning feedforward term to achieve precise trajectory tracking under iterative operations. Shuning has also made significant contributions to specialized robotics, including the development of wavelet neural network robust control for transmission line deicing robots, a critical application for preventing power network failures caused by ice coating. His innovative use of electromagnetism-like mechanisms for model predictive control in path-tracking of autonomous mobile robots, as well as Q-learning algorithms for obstacle-crossing policies in deicing robots, demonstrates a unique ability to merge bio-inspired optimization with real-time control challenges. With a publication record spanning from 2010 to 2014, Shuning’s work is characterized by practical solutions to high-dimensional, nonlinear problems—such as inverse kinematics—and a consistent emphasis on robustness in the presence of actuator saturations and external disturbances.
